What is the requirement for a citizen to vote in Wyoming elections?

Explanation:
To be eligible to vote in Wyoming elections, a citizen must be registered according to the law. Voter registration ensures that individuals meet the necessary criteria to participate in elections, which include being a U.S. citizen, a resident of Wyoming, and at least 18 years old by the date of the election. This process helps maintain the integrity of the electoral system and ensures that all voters have a legitimate claim to participation.
